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
961307422 1764623436 95421815349 7440 6532284
551472726 44975355
551472726 44975355
47511153 17 04910
All about undefined
Interested in learning more?
551472726 44975355
47511153 17 04910
See more
6590175829 06 18
08 34611443 50238245328
See more
385026 328111 3293859
495 24 39
See more